Theo Walcott reacts to Bukayo Saka’s EA FC 26 rating
With a CIES market value of £88m and 266 appearances for Arsenal under his belt, some may wonder how Saka could ever be regarded as underrated.
That being said, the winger’s rating on EA FC 26 has caused a bit of an outrage, with Walcott left stunned.
Featuring in a TikTok for BBC Sport, the Arsenal icon was asked to name the top seven players in EA FC 26.
“Saka will be in there,” Walcott said, only to be told that his assumption was wrong.
The pundit then looked shocked, with the clip coming back to him asking, “So definitely not Saka?”
Still stunned, Walcott asked, “Is he eighth? I can’t believe that.”
Showing his loyalty to Arsenal, Walcott tested his luck by nominating Martin Odegaard, only to be told that was wrong, too.
“Who’s doing these cards?” he asked, clearly having a strong opinion on the official ratings of the game.
Who is the highest-rated Arsenal player in EA FC 26?
Though Walcott wasn’t happy with Saka’s rating, the winger only narrowly fell outside of the top seven, securing an EA FC 26 rating of 88.
Saka, along with Gabriel Magalhaes, is the highest-rated Arsenal player in the game.
| Player | Rating |
| Bukayo Saka | 88 |
| Gabriel Magalhaes | 88 |
| William Saliba | 87 |
| Declan Rice | 87 |
| David Raya | 87 |
| Martin Odegaard | 87 |
| Viktor Gyokeres | 87 |
Beneath the centre-back and the Arsenal academy product came five players with 87 ratings.
Declan Rice, William Saliba, Martin Odegaard, David Raya, and new signing Viktor Gyokeres earned 87 ratings.
No Arsenal player was able to make the top seven in the Premier League, with the highest-rated player in the league, unsurprisingly, being Mohamed Salah.
